License

Auto locksmiths are licensed to work on keys, car locks and other related work. They also have training on the various kinds of vehicles and models to help them provide better service. They can also provide suggestions on what security upgrades are appropriate for your vehicle. You can be assured that your vehicle receives the best possible service.

It is essential to be aware of the requirements for licensing auto locksmiths in your state. Certain states require you to get a license, whereas others do not. Some also require that you undergo a background check and attend a special training course. People who are already working in the locksmithing field should think about joining a trade organization to get valuable training and assistance.

Many vocational schools offer courses in locksmithing however these programs are not always enough to be licensed. To earn your license you must pass an examination. Some states also have their own certification requirements. It is also recommended to look for an apprenticeship in locksmithing. These courses can last anywhere from three to six weeks, and they provide hands-on training.

State licensing requirements vary, but in general you must possess a GED or high school diploma and have a criminal background screening. Certain states require you to pass an exam in writing and a practical test, while others only require a background screening. You can also find numerous online resources to help you learn the necessary skills.

Once you're a locksmith who's licensed and have a license to work, you are eligible to work in almost all states. However you should be familiar with the local laws to prevent fines and other penalties. You could be working on your own on construction sites, which is why it's essential to possess self-management skills. This means you need to be punctual and reliable.

Two certificates are required that recommend you for the license or a letter of recommendation from Local Union No. 74 of the Service Employees International Union that declares that you have completed a locksmithing course that is accredited. You will also need to be fingerprinted as well as pass an investigation into your background at a DCA licensing center.

Insurance

As locksmiths, you should be insured as a professional to cover yourself against accusations of negligence. This kind of insurance covers legal costs and other costs in the event that a client sues over services that you didn't perform properly or at any point in time.

Roadside assistance is an additional important policy for locksmiths. It typically pays for towing, tire change and battery jumps. It can be added to existing insurance plan or purchased on its own. This coverage is important particularly when you use your personal vehicle to transport equipment and tools to the offices of clients or homes.

Commercial auto insurance is essential for any locksmith's business. This type of insurance usually includes third-party coverage, uninsured auto insurance, collision coverage and comprehensive physical damage insurance. It's also recommended to investigate business interruption insurance, which covers lost earnings and expenses when your work is interrupted.

If you employ employees, you should also consider getting workers compensation insurance. This type of insurance covers medical costs, disability benefits and lost wages if one of your employees gets injured on the job. It can also pay for the costs of the defense or settlement of any lawsuits filed by employees against your company.

Locksmiths should also carry general liability insurance. This type of policy covers your business from the cost of a lawsuit brought by a customer or a third party regarding the damage to property or injuries that occur when you're working at a client's location.

Even the most skilled of locksmiths can make costly mistakes that cause to being sued. One lawsuit or incident of property damage could cause a financial crisis for your business, so it is essential to have the right insurance policies in place.
